*/
#include "gssapiP_eap.h"
+
#ifdef GSSEAP_ENABLE_ACCEPTOR
static OM_uint32
gssEapExportPartialContext(OM_uint32 *minor,
p += ctx->acceptorCtx.state.length;
}
- assert(p == (unsigned char *)token->value + token->length);
+ GSSEAP_ASSERT(p == (unsigned char *)token->value + token->length);
major = GSS_S_COMPLETE;
*minor = 0;
if (GSS_ERROR(major))
goto cleanup;
}
+
#ifdef GSSEAP_ENABLE_ACCEPTOR
/*
* The partial context is only transmitted for unestablished acceptor
if (partialCtx.value != NULL)
p = store_buffer(&partialCtx, p, FALSE);
- assert(p == (unsigned char *)token->value + token->length);
+ GSSEAP_ASSERT(p == (unsigned char *)token->value + token->length);
major = GSS_S_COMPLETE;
*minor = 0;
return major;
}
-OM_uint32 KRB5_CALLCONV
+OM_uint32 GSSAPI_CALLCONV
gss_export_sec_context(OM_uint32 *minor,
gss_ctx_id_t *context_handle,
gss_buffer_t interprocess_token)